Important Topics in Physics

Current Electricity
Electromagnetic Induction and Alternating Current
Electrostatics
Laws of Thermodynamics
Magnetic Effects of Current
Photoelectric Effect and Electromagnetic Waves
Rotational Motion
Ray Optics
Semiconductors and Communication System
Waves and Sound

Important books on Physics:

Concepts of Physics by H. C. Verma
Fundamentals of Physics by Halliday, Resnick, and Walker
Problems in General Physics by I. E. Irodov
D. C. Pandey Objective Physics
Objective Physics for NEET
NEET Exam Success Tips:
1. Make a time table of study hour and adhere to it at all costs
2. First, make a thorough study of Text books
3. Also, go through NCERT books
4. Make short, complete and compact note books
5. Understand the concept clearly
6. Make revision as many times as you can before an exam
7. Regular Practice
8. After the completion of preparation, start Mock test regularly
9. Clear your confusion, if any, about any topic by discussing with friends.
10. Always keep your mind fresh, alert and active.
